Hi folks, this is a bit of a strange one.
I’m trying to run a TypeX2 multi in a 15Khz JVS cab which will auto boot into a Nesica game but basically whatever game I choose it’s crediting the game upon start up with between 1-4 credits.
I’ve tried this with two separate sega JVS I/O’s; the revision 3 and revision 1.5 and I’m getting exactly the same issue (depending on the I/O I’m actually getting more or less credits).

This seems to ONLY happen with Nesica games and not native TTX2 games.
It’s happening with KoF98, 3rd Strike, Vampire Saviour, Hyper Street Fighter II but it’s not happening with games like SSF4, or SSF4AE?

Is this a quirk with the Nesica games or is there something up with my drive?

My currrent setup has the PSU powering the JVS I/O then 5V and 12V out of the I/O power the downscaler and the audio amp.
I’ve checked the power consumption and ensured that the PSU isn’t pumping out too high and it’s a steady 5.01v.
The USB cable is brand new and works with a Naomi motherboard I have on hand.

I’ve also tried disconnecting the 60 pin connector incase for whatever reason the pins had been moved at some point and were creating some sort of loop on the coin line but I’m still getting the same issue without anything connected to the I/O?!
